Fix localization issues

This commit is contained in:
Raoul Van den Berge
2016-05-07 16:29:45 +02:00
parent e3f13e94a7
commit 505b316f69
5 changed files with 13 additions and 8 deletions

View File

@@ -127,11 +127,15 @@ public class GuiCraftingMonitor extends GuiBase {
for (int j = 0; j < infoLines.size(); ++j) {
String line = infoLines.get(j);
infoLines.set(j, line
.replace("{missing_items}", t("gui.refinedstorage:crafting_monitor.missing_items"))
.replace("{items_crafting}", t("gui.refinedstorage:crafting_monitor.items_crafting"))
.replace("{items_processing}", t("gui.refinedstorage:crafting_monitor.items_processing"))
.replace("{none}", t("misc.refinedstorage:none")));
if (line.startsWith("- ")) {
infoLines.set(j, "- " + t(line.substring(2)));
} else {
infoLines.set(j, line
.replace("{missing_items}", t("gui.refinedstorage:crafting_monitor.missing_items"))
.replace("{items_crafting}", t("gui.refinedstorage:crafting_monitor.items_crafting"))
.replace("{items_processing}", t("gui.refinedstorage:crafting_monitor.items_processing"))
.replace("{none}", t("misc.refinedstorage:none")));
}
}
}
}

View File

@@ -8,7 +8,6 @@ import net.minecraft.client.renderer.RenderHelper;
import net.minecraft.init.SoundEvents;
import net.minecraft.inventory.Slot;
import net.minecraft.util.math.BlockPos;
import net.minecraftforge.fml.client.config.GuiCheckBox;
import net.minecraftforge.fml.common.FMLCommonHandler;
import refinedstorage.RefinedStorage;
import refinedstorage.block.EnumGridType;
@@ -238,7 +237,7 @@ public class GuiGrid extends GuiBase {
} else if (qty == 1) {
text = null;
} else if (qty == 0) {
text = "Craft";
text = t("gui.refinedstorage:grid.craft");
} else {
text = String.valueOf(qty);
}

View File

@@ -106,7 +106,7 @@ public class BasicCraftingTask implements ICraftingTask {
ItemStack input = pattern.getInputs()[i];
if (!satisfied[i] && childTasks[i]) {
builder.append("- ").append(input.getDisplayName()).append("\n");
builder.append("- ").append(input.getUnlocalizedName()).append(".name").append("\n");
itemsCrafting++;
}

View File

@@ -6,6 +6,7 @@ gui.refinedstorage:controller.machine_position.x=X: %d
gui.refinedstorage:controller.machine_position.y=Y: %d
gui.refinedstorage:controller.machine_position.z=Z: %d
gui.refinedstorage:grid=Grid
gui.refinedstorage:grid.craft=Craft
gui.refinedstorage:grid.pattern=Pattern
gui.refinedstorage:grid.pattern_create=Create Pattern
gui.refinedstorage:wireless_grid=Wireless Grid

View File

@@ -6,6 +6,7 @@ gui.refinedstorage:controller.machine_position.x=X: %d
gui.refinedstorage:controller.machine_position.y=Y: %d
gui.refinedstorage:controller.machine_position.z=Z: %d
gui.refinedstorage:grid=Rooster
gui.refinedstorage:grid.craft=Craft
gui.refinedstorage:grid.pattern=Patroon
gui.refinedstorage:grid.pattern_create=Patroon maken
gui.refinedstorage:wireless_grid=Draadloos Rooster